Mark A. Tocchio
Mark practices in land use, real estate development, environmental, litigation, and business law. He represents private clients, developers, and municipalities in zoning, permitting, and property-related matters throughout Massachusetts.
He regularly appears before municipal boards and commissions, including Zoning Boards of Appeals, Planning Boards, and Boards of Health, and works with state and local agencies on permitting and regulatory compliance. His practice focuses on securing local land use approvals and resolving disputes arising from complex development and infrastructure projects.
Mark also represents clients in state and federal court litigation, including jury trials, involving eminent domain, real estate, and land-use matters. His experience includes cases involving property rights, valuation disputes, environmental impacts, and regulatory frameworks such as Superfund and Brownfields redevelopment coordinated with MassDEP and the EPA.
Prior to joining DTM Law, Mark practiced at a Boston law firm representing municipalities and municipal boards. He also served in federal and state government, including as a legislative staff member in the United States Congress.
